Proteomics & Metabolomics Shared Resource

Overview of Services

The Proteomics and Metabolomics Shared Resource (PMSR) provides broad mass spectrometry services to academic and industry investigators.

The facility is affiliated with the Wake Forest Baptist Medical Center Comprehensive Cancer Center.

The PMSR’s mission is to provide access to advanced mass spectrometry techniques for the identification and quantitation of proteins and metabolites in biological samples.

In addition to the fee-for-service analyses, the PMSR offers options to accommodate various needs such as training, walk-up-and-use, and project-based collaborations.

Citation Resources

Cite the P30 CCSG

The authors wish to acknowledge the support of the Atrium Health Wake Forest Baptist Proteomics and Metabolics Shared Resource, supported by the National Cancer Institute’s Cancer Center Support Grant award number P30CA012197. The content is solely the responsibility of the authors and does not necessarily represent the official views of the National Institutes of Health.

NIHMS Guidelines for Authors

Authors should also make sure that all publications are processed by the National Institutes of Health Manuscript Submission (NIHMS) to obtain a PubMed Central reference number (PMCID), per NIH guidelines.
